#### Brief overview of PR changes/additions Convert raw millisecond integer literals at time-duration call sites to `std::chrono` literals, and add `#include <chrono>` to each touched translation unit. Examples: - `QTimer::singleShot(0, ...)` → `QTimer::singleShot(0ms, ...)` - `mpTimerReplay->setInterval(1000)` → `setInterval(1s)` - `mPendingTimer.start(60000)` → `start(1min)` - `QObject::startTimer(50)` → `startTimer(50ms)` - `QTest::qWait(100)` → `QTest::qWait(100ms)` - `QThread::msleep(10)` → `QThread::sleep(10ms)` This is a semantics-preserving refactor - every duration is kept exactly equal to before (e.g. `1000` ms becomes `1s`, `60000` ms becomes `1min`). No behavioural change. #### Motivation for adding to Mudlet Chrono literals make time durations self-documenting and type-safe. `1s` / `100ms` read unambiguously where a bare `1000` / `100` forces the reader to remember each API's unit, and the compiler now rejects unit mismatches. Only genuine duration arguments were converted - loop counts, scroll-line counts, sizes, ports and the like were deliberately left as plain integers. All targeted APIs provide `std::chrono` overloads in the minimum supported Qt (6.8.2): `QTimer::singleShot`/`start`/`setInterval` (5.8), `QObject::startTimer` (5.9), `QThread::sleep(std::chrono::nanoseconds)` (6.6) and `QTest::qWait(std::chrono::milliseconds)` (6.7). #### Other info (issues closed, discussion etc) Test case: the full application builds cleanly and the entire functional `ctest` suite passes. The only failing test is the known, pre-existing `PasswordMigrationTest` LSan exit-leak (GTK3/fontconfig noise), which is unrelated to this change. Assisted-by: Claude:claude-opus-4-8
